Pennsylvania Close, Portland offers in the region of £360,000An outstanding three double bedroom, two bathroom, end-of terrace home built to a high standard in 2015 with character Portland stone. Modern, open-plan living on 3 levels. Garage and allocated parking. Enclosed yards to the back and front. Situated close to the coastal path and the village of Easton. Stunning sea views. South facing. No chain. Property details An iron gate leads to the walled south facing front yard. An enclosed porch provides a boot room.From the front door, a hallway leads to a cloak room and a open plan kitchen/diner. The kitchen has fitted cupboards and LED ceiling and floor lights. There is space for a large dining table. Built in appliances will be included, namely an induction hob, oven, fridge/freezer and dishwasher. A separate room can be closed off by wooden sliding doors and could be used as dining room, study, bedroom etc. All areas have light grey laminate flooring. The staircase to the first floor leads to two double bedrooms, one with en-suite shower and dual southerly windows with superb sea views. This bedroom has a built in wardrobe, making great use of storage and space. The other double bedroom also has a built-in wardrobe and overlooks the quarry from which the stone used to built the house originates. The principal bathroom has a large shower cubicle and a window. A staircase with glass balustrade leads to the large second floor room, which has high ceilings and a very spacious feel. French doors open to a Juliet balcony with stunning sea views. The backyard is fully enclosed by a high Portland stone wall with a gate to the allocated parking space. The yard is tiled with an area of pebbles and an outside tap and provides direct access to the garage, which is serviced with electricity and with an electric garage door. There is light blue resin flooring and a range of storage cupboards. This modern house benefits from excellent insulation and a new electric underfloor heating and hot water system. Council tax band DAnnual service charge £300Overall, the house is comfortable, low maintenance, spacious, light and ideally located for walking along the beautiful coastal paths.
